Project Overview

Cooperation Years: 1 year

Destination: Colombia

Order Volume: 2 × 40HC Containers

Product Details

Product 1:

1260°C Insulation Ceramic Module | CCEWOOL

Size: 200 × 300 × 600 mm / 300 × 300 × 600 mm

Density: 220 kg/m3

Packaging: Carton Box

Product 2:

1260°C Ceramic Fiber Blanket | CCEWOOL

Size: 30 × 610 × 6000 mm

Density: 128 kg/m3

Packaging: Woven Bag

Product 3:

SK34 Refractory Brick | CCEFIRE

Size: 65 × 114 × 230 mm

Packaging: Pallet

Recently, CCEWOOL successfully shipped 2 × 40HC containers of refractory insulation products to a customer in Colombia. This order was centered on 1260°C insulation ceramic module, together with 1260°C ceramic fiber blanket and SK34 refractory brick, forming a more complete industrial furnace lining insulation solution.

This batch of CCEWOOL ceramic module will mainly be used for industrial furnace walls, roof insulation layers, localized high-temperature repair areas, backup layer configuration, and composite lining structures. In projects such as industrial furnace lining renovation, the focus is not only on insulation performance, but also on structural matching and installation adaptability. Since different furnace types and installation zones vary greatly in size, and furnace walls, roofs, and localized repair areas require different module forms and installation methods, any mismatch between product dimensions, module structure, and on-site conditions can easily increase installation difficulty and adjustment work. For this reason, what the customer truly needs is not a standard ceramic module, but a project-oriented solution that can balance dimensional matching, structural adaptability, and installation efficiency.

Fabrication-Customized Insulation Ceramic Module Better Matches Engineering Installation Requirements

In this project, the two specifications purchased by the customer — 200 × 300 × 600 mm and 300 × 300 × 600 mm — were not simply standard stock sizes, but solutions matched to the actual furnace lining structure and installation requirements of the project.

For many industrial furnace projects, insulation ceramic module is not always used directly in one standard size. Especially in furnace roof sections, wall connection zones, irregular areas, and partitioned installation sections, whether the product dimensions are better matched to the engineering structure will directly affect:

Installation layout efficiency

Joint compression performance

Adaptability to localized structures

Neatness of installation

Overall sealing performance of the furnace lining

CCEWOOL can provide Fabrication-customized specification support for ceramic module according to customer engineering requirements, making the product more suitable for downstream installation and supporting construction processes.

This customization capability mainly helps customers solve several practical issues:

Better suitability for installation requirements in different furnace types and structural areas

Reduced on-site secondary adjustment and cutting work

Improved module arrangement efficiency and joint compression performance

Better support for maintaining overall furnace lining sealing performance and construction consistency

For this reason, the insulation ceramic module supplied by CCEWOOL is not only a standardized insulation product, but also a project-oriented module solution that can be matched to engineering requirements through Fabrication support.

Multiple Module Types Better Match Different Project Structural Requirements

In addition to customized specifications, customers in these projects also place great importance on the structural form of the ceramic module. In different industrial furnace lining projects, furnace walls, roofs, corner areas, and special structural sections all require different module forms. If only one module structure is available, it is often difficult to satisfy the installation logic and sealing requirements of all areas.

To address this, CCEWOOL can provide multiple module form solutions according to project requirements, including:

S Type Module

U Type Module

L Type Module

Stack Module

Monolithic Module

The value of these diversified module forms lies in turning insulation ceramic module from a single-structure product into a more engineering-oriented solution that is better matched to different furnace lining structures and construction methods.

For customers, this module-form capability mainly provides the following benefits:

More suitable module structures can be selected for different areas

Better matching of furnace walls, roofs, and special installation zones

Improved overall installation efficiency and structural adaptability

Better support for overall lining sealing and insulation performance

In industrial furnace lining renovation projects, module form selection often directly affects installation performance and long-term operating results. Therefore, the ability to supply S type, U type, L type, Stack Module, and Monolithic Module is itself an important part of project support capability.
